Polypyrrole (PPy) films processed from solution have been used as semi-transparent anodes in polymer light-emitting diodes. An external quantum efficiency of 0.5% was achieved with poly(2-methoxy,5-(2'-ethyl-hexyloxy)-1,4-phenylene-vinylene) (MEH-PPV) as the luminescent polymer. The hole-injection potential barrier between PPy and MEH-PPV, as determined by Fowler-Nordheim analysis, is phi approximate to 0.23 eV.
